Output 66dfc579e751d6659cb7cb5d9e9fb020bb95a374ea73cadd935172e55adc630b:0

value
30694464
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a8f344b693003c44e1923904d54c3d84df5e939 OP_EQUALVERIFY OP_CHECKSIG
address
LXrb4h9uoR6WAgJtCTbox87ECmLZZReoAr
transaction
66dfc579e751d6659cb7cb5d9e9fb020bb95a374ea73cadd935172e55adc630b
spent
true